Transaction 5d78935a61a5a77e68a42e3f70364c6d83a3a900977004f980d4dfd0da31e10b

1 Input
2 Outputs
  • 5d78935a61a5a77e68a42e3f70364c6d83a3a900977004f980d4dfd0da31e10b:0
  • value  1983382
    address  37RRG44y98HC21FoUXkgwFJcsMHyvVcLhb
  • 5d78935a61a5a77e68a42e3f70364c6d83a3a900977004f980d4dfd0da31e10b:1
  • value  22246423
    address  1NPAz1YYWczhp4HZzeEi6HRUAnCcuPHSh5